#7f7ea7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7f7ea7 is composed of 49.8% red, 49.4%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 241.5 degrees, a saturation of 18.9% and a lightness of 57.5%. #7f7ea7 color hex could be obtained by blending #fefcff with #00004f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#7f7ea7 color description : Dark grayish blue.

#7f7ea7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7f7ea7 has RGB values of R:127, G:126, B:167 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 8355495.

Shades and Tints of #7f7ea7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08070b is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f7ea7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8f96 is the less saturated color, while #302bfa is the most saturated one.
